titleOfInvention | Polyester resin pellets, process for producing same, and molded article obtained therefrom |
abstract | A polyester resin pellet formed by polycondensation by melt-kneading terephthalic acid, ethylene glycol, cyclohexanedimethanol or bisphenol A ethylene oxide adduct, and polyhydric ester, followed by solid-state polymerization, wherein the polyhydric ester is a carboxyl of a polyol having more than trivalence As acid ester, the carboxylic acid has a hindered phenol group, the content of the component derived from the polyhydric ester in the polyester resin is 0.005 to 0.04 mass%, and the intrinsic viscosity of the polyester is 0.9 to 1.5 dl/g Phosphorus polyester resin pellets are provided. While such polyester resin pellets are excellent in drawdown resistance, the molded article obtained using the said polyester resin pellets has favorable impact resistance and color tone. |
